(12-06-2017, 02:49 PM)Bobby Beg-B Wrote: That was my one criticism of the last one - too much busywork that didn't really feel like it impacted on your gameplay. I got a bit bored with the side missions in the end as they were quite samey.
A lot of the side missions involve feuds against captains/bosses. I really enjoy that but there's about 10x the amount now and also 10x the amount of wee intel guys which makes it easy as fuck to find out their weakness.

In 1 those wee intel guys were quite scarce so you actually had to be smart about what you wanted to learn. But on this one they're everywhere so it doesn't matter. I'm sure it'll still be a good game it just doesn't feel quite as good as 1 so far.

You get items now so can upgrade your armour/weapons etc which is quite good. Wee bit more RPG in that sense and your character actually levels rather than just becomes stronger. The ability tree is actually pretty decent and pretty customisable.

(12-11-2017, 09:36 PM)Peas N Gravy Wrote: Thinking of getting rid of the PS4 and getting a PC. Never been without a console since i was about 7 or 8. Are gaming laptops a waste of time?
You would need to spend about double on a laptop to get a similar performance out a desktop.

You could probably get a decent gaming desktop for about 500, assuming you'd build it yourself. Probably looking at closer to a grand for a laptop that can comfortably run the bigger games.

You're also fucked with a laptop as they're only as good as the day you buy them, can't really upgrade the hardware like on a desktop.
